Output ed8fb97eace1366d81666457dd77f53dc1bf4852e26462f5e70f320a0ae8ca91:0

value
1022704
script pubkey
OP_HASH160 OP_PUSHBYTES_20 45d08920b32362d7ade997a08b480cb1d357decf OP_EQUAL
address
384AN6FhD292wFi9csKHjNbARuFhQshYvf
transaction
ed8fb97eace1366d81666457dd77f53dc1bf4852e26462f5e70f320a0ae8ca91
spent
true